How to Watch: 2021 Funny Car Chaos at Texas Motorplex
Watch 2021 Funny Car Chaos at Texas Motorplex live on FloRacing! Be sure to tune in all season long for the world's only Outlaw Funny Car Championship series. 200+ mph ground pounding nitro action! It's CHAOS!
Mar 17, 2021